How to Run Linux on an Android Phone (No Root Needed)

How to Run Linux on an Android Phone (No Root Needed)

Want to use Linux on your Android phone? Whether you're a tech geek, developer, or just curious — you can run Linux on Android without rooting your device!

This guide shows you the best and safest ways to run full Linux distributions like Ubuntu, Kali, Debian, and more directly on your smartphone.

How to Run Linux on an Android Phone (No Root Needed)


⚙️ Methods to Run Linux on Android

You can create a Linux environment on Android using powerful apps that don’t require root. Here are the top methods:

1. UserLAnd App (No Root Required)

  • Download UserLAnd from the Play Store.
  • Select a Linux distro (Ubuntu, Debian, Kali, etc.).
  • Set username, password, and VNC password.
  • Choose a desktop environment like XFCE or LXDE.
  • Install bVNC Viewer for graphical access.

2. Termux + Andronix (No Root Required)

  • Install Termux and Andronix.
  • Choose your preferred Linux OS via Andronix.
  • Copy the install command and paste it into Termux.
  • For GUI, use a VNC viewer like RealVNC.

3. Alternative Apps

  • AnLinux – Advanced Linux installation
  • Linux Deploy – Optional root features
  • Debian Noroot – Lightweight Debian experience

✅ Tips & Requirements

  • Battery: Minimum 80% recommended
  • Storage: At least 5GB free
  • RAM: 4GB+ for smooth performance
  • Use Bluetooth/USB mouse & keyboard for full desktop experience

📊 Comparison Table

Method Root Needed GUI Support Popular Distros Notes
UserLAnd No Yes Ubuntu, Debian, Kali, Arch Beginner-friendly, simple setup
Termux + Andronix No Yes (VNC) Many Customizable, CLI experience
Linux Deploy Optional Yes Most major distros Advanced users, root optional

Why Run Linux on Android?

Running Linux gives you a portable workstation, development environment, or ethical hacking lab — all in your pocket!

🔐 Safe & Legal?

Yes, running Linux via these apps is safe, legal, and doesn’t void warranty as no root access is needed.

Pro Tip: For hacking tools, try Kali Nethunter or Andronix + VNC setup.

Sources & References:

  1. Javatpoint Guide
  2. Dev.to Tutorial
  3. Candid Technology
  4. Fresh Tech Tips
  5. YouTube Guide (UserLAnd)

Want more tips like this? Check out our Cybersecurity section and stay updated with tech tricks!

Post a Comment

0 Comments